Where's Ralph Lauren's Garments Produced ? A China Factor

Understanding precisely where Lauren’s clothes are manufactured involves a multifaceted global sourcing network . While the brand has historically depended several countries for their manufacturing , Chinese plants have significantly played a substantial function. Currently , a significant share of the company’s entry-level offerings, including everyday tops and jeans , are still produced in China plants. However , the company has been slowly reducing its dependence on Chinese production and exploring alternative sourcing venues in regions like Bangladesh and Pakistan .
